I have 2 of those used them for years. they're cheap but do the job. Over time, the shelves will start to bend due to the weight, I flip them upside down every so often. the other nice thing is that it's footprint isn't that big so they aren't that obtrusive. 

 

I'm in need of a third one. if you want them to match, buy a couple at the same time. It seems each time I buy one, I have to get a different finish because they've discontinued the prior.
